ANZCA International Scholarship for 2012 in Australia or New Zealand

The Australian and New Zealand College of Anaesthetists invites suitable applicants for the ANZCA International Scholarship for 2012.
This prestigious award is directed at anaesthetists/pain medicine specialists who are destined to be medical leaders in their home countries. The scholarship is offered to a recently qualified specialist (up to 40 years of age) from a developing country. It is intended to provide an opportunity for the specialist to develop skills to manage a department, act as a role model to local clinicians and promote education and training in their home country.
The scholarship is tenable for up to one year in a department of a major hospital in Australia or New Zealand. It covers travel expenses between the home country and Australia or New Zealand. A living allowance will be provided. During the tenure of the scholarship it is expected that the appointee will attend the annual scientific meeting of the College
and other relevant activities.
OBJECTIVES
The scholarship is designed to increase the recipient’s capacity to advance anaesthesia and/or pain medicine for the benefit of his or her community. The scholarship will provide an opportunity for the recipient to improve knowledge, skills and attributes across the following roles:
  • Medical expert in anaesthesia and/or pain medicine
  • Communicator and collaborator
  • Manager
  • Health advocate
  • Scholar and teacher
  • Professional
ELIGIBILITY
Applicants are required to satisfy the following criteria:
  1. A graduate of his or her country’s specialty training program to local fellowship or masters level.
  2. Aged between 25 and 40 years.
  3. Citizenship of a developing country.
  4. Must not have residency status in Australia or New Zealand.
  5. Meets the relevant Australian and New Zealand government immigration requirements.
  6. Meets the eligibility criteria imposed by the government of his or her country of citizenship.
  7. Adequate knowledge of the English language to satisfy Australian or New Zealand medical registration requirements (e.g. IELTS)
  8. Capacity to become a leader in anaesthesia and/or pain medicine in his or her own country.
  9. Timely submission of a detailed application on the appropriate form, supported by sponsorship statements and contact details of referees.
  10. Ability to commence the scholarship in the calendar year for which it is offered.
  11. Must not hold another scholarship during the period of this scholarship.
